Beginning Your Search For College Business Programs

Today, it is common knowledge that college graduates earn more money than their peers who don't go to college. A college graduate can earn hundreds of thousands more dollars over their career life than their peers who only have high school diplomas. Graduates who go on to seek masters or doctorate degrees can earn even more. People who don't yet have a degree, but who want to improve their earnings, may want to think about getting a college degree.

Sometimes, people don't want to go back to school because it's so expensive. While college is costly, after a person graduates they can more than make up the amount of money invested in a degree within just a few years, because of the greatly increased earnings. Scholarships Help Students Take Free Business Courses

Many people think a business degree covers all areas of business, but that isn't true. Students who want to get a degree in business will be asked to choose a specific area of business they want to specialize in. That's why taking an intro to business course is such a good idea. An intro to business course is an ideal tool for students to cover many areas of the business world. Students will be exposed to a number of facets of business, so they can have a better understanding of what is entailed in the various specialized areas of the field. Each area of business is very nuanced and complex, and students will have to choose the area they are most interested in.

Other students may want to enter business management. An intro to business class will examine various aspects and styles of management, as well as how different kinds of businesses handle management tasks and duties. Various other management practices will be looked at, including human resources management, logistics management, as well as purchasing and organizational management, just to name a few of the many areas.

Many students are interested in a creative side of business, such as marketing and advertising. However, even though marketing may be considered creative, there is still a great deal of economic and market data that must be considered in any marketing campaign. Student will analyze different kinds of marketing strategies, and also how different kinds of business use different kinds of marketing tools because of their client bases.

There are so many different areas of business to enter and so many of them require very specific business training. Having a broader understanding of the various fields like accounting, management, and advertising can help students make good choices when it comes to their field of study and their career.
